I know I’m a little late on posting this, but things around the home front have been a little hecktic. That being said Formula D Round 2, Atlanta, was a BLAST!  I’ve got a couple videos to share right now and many more to come soon.

The event began several days before I arrived with setup and practice the Thursday before, but I was able to detach myself from all my distractions to make it to the Friday practice runs and Saturday’s main event. When I arrived Friday the pits were already buzzing with activity. Drivers were signing autographs, NOS models were handing out enough caffeine to keep a legion of avid drift enthusiasts  awake for the weekend, and the tire sponsors were handing out the used, discarded hulks of rubber that were left after each round of turning $400 tires into smoke and testosterone. I still have one of these discarded hulks in the back of my truck, I have no idea what to do with it. Possibly the most fun activity of the afternoon was in the huge space that Dodge had walled off with water-filled barriers, doing a little tire scorching of their own. For no cost (except the time it took to fill out a waiver and stand in line) you could ride along in one of the new 392 Dodge Challengers. These things were sweet!  For your viewing pleasure, May I present The Ride-Along:

As you can guess, the drifting experience in a big Domestic Muscle Car is pretty awesome.
